Bomi, previously known as CMPlayer, is a user-friendly multimedia player that combines ease of use with a range of powerful features and convenient functions. Simply install it and start enjoying the experience right away, as it comes equipped with everything you need. For those who prefer customization, nearly every aspect can be configured to suit your preferences. This graphical user interface (GUI) player is built on the mpv foundation for Linux, leveraging its capabilities to offer a rich set of features. Users will find all available functionalities neatly organized within the context menu, with all settings manageable through a dedicated preferences dialog. By default, Bomi keeps track of your playback history, allowing for convenient resumption of viewing later. Additionally, it monitors playback states, including selected audio tracks and loaded subtitles. Bomi is also capable of generating playlists based on file names, and it automatically saves and restores the last played playlist, ensuring that you can pick up right where you left off. This makes Bomi not only a versatile choice but also an efficient one for media playback.

Rage is a multimedia player designed with the Enlightenment Foundation Libraries (EFL), featuring an array of engaging capabilities. This user-friendly video and audio player aims to be both sleek and straightforward, similar to Mplayer. You can operate Rage through the command line to play your media files, or effortlessly drag and drop files into the Rage interface to add them to your playlist. If you launch Rage without any command-line options, it will take you to a video browsing mode. Here, by pressing the / key or simply moving your mouse to the right side of the window, you can view a graphical representation of your entire playlist. Rage is equipped with comprehensive keyboard shortcuts for easy navigation. When you play music, it automatically searches for and showcases album artwork, provided the images are not already stored in its cache. Additionally, it generates thumbnails for video timelines and allows you to preview clips by hovering over the position bar at the bottom of the screen. Any album covers that Rage downloads will be stored for future sessions, ensuring a seamless experience. With its engaging interface and practical functionalities, Rage stands out as an efficient choice for media playback.
